Low Progesterone: Symptoms, Causes, and Testing

Save

Low progesterone most often signals that ovulation was weak or absent, not a standalone disease. Because the hormone rises only after an egg is released and peaks about 7 days later, timing decides whether a reading means anything. Common causes include anovulatory cycles from PCOS, thyroid disease, or perimenopause.

What does progesterone actually do?

Progesterone is the hormone your ovary releases after ovulation, made by the corpus luteum — the temporary gland that forms from the follicle that just released an egg. Levels stay low through the first half of the cycle, rise across the luteal phase, and either climb further if a pregnancy implants or fall to trigger a period.

Because of that pattern, a single number only means something in the context of timing. A result drawn before ovulation is expected to be low. According to the American College of Obstetricians and Gynecologists, a normal adult cycle runs about 24 to 38 days 1, and progesterone peaks roughly 7 days after ovulation. Is low progesterone a real diagnosis?

Low progesterone is best understood as a signal, not usually a disease in its own right. Popular symptom lists blame it for fatigue, anxiety, bloating, and weight gain, but those complaints are nonspecific and rarely trace back to progesterone alone.

When a mid-luteal value really is low, the usual explanation is that ovulation was weak or did not happen that month, so no corpus luteum formed to make the hormone. According to the American Society for Reproductive Medicine, a mid-luteal progesterone drawn about 7 days after ovulation is used mainly to confirm that ovulation occurred, not to grade a deficiency 2. That is why clinicians look at the cycle behind the number rather than the number by itself. Persistent irregular periods are often the more useful clue.

What symptoms are actually linked to it?

Symptoms tied to genuinely absent progesterone trace back to the missing ovulation behind them, not to the hormone acting on its own. Without a corpus luteum, estrogen builds the uterine lining unopposed, which can produce unpredictable, prolonged, or heavy menstrual bleeding and spotting between cycles 3.

In early pregnancy, progesterone helps maintain the lining, and a falling level can accompany a loss. The direction of cause matters here: a low reading is usually the result of a pregnancy that is already not progressing, not the original cause — a distinction that online 'low progesterone' content often gets backwards. Spotting blamed on low progesterone frequently reflects cycles without ovulation instead.

What causes low luteal progesterone?

Absent or weak ovulation is the common thread behind a low mid-luteal reading. The ovaries may skip ovulation because of polycystic ovary syndrome, thyroid disease, high stress, low body weight, or heavy training — all of which can interrupt the signals that trigger egg release.

Life stage matters too. In the first 1 to 2 years after a first period, and again during perimenopause, cycles are frequently anovulatory, so a low luteal progesterone is common and usually normal for that stage 14. Thyroid conditions deserve a mention of their own, since an underactive thyroid can quietly disrupt ovulation. Sorting genuine causes from normal variation is where careful testing earns its place.

When low progesterone testing needs a clinician

A clinician can put a single progesterone number in context rather than treating the label. That usually means timing the draw to about 7 days after ovulation, checking whether ovulation is happening at all, and screening for treatable contributors like thyroid disease or PCOS with the right hormone blood tests.

The usual test is a blood progesterone drawn in the mid-luteal phase, about 7 days after ovulation or roughly a week before the next expected period. A rise confirms ovulation occurred that cycle. Because levels pulse through the day, one value is treated as a yes-or-no ovulation check rather than a precise measurement.

In most cases a low progesterone level in early pregnancy is a result of a pregnancy that is already not progressing, not the cause of the loss. Routine progesterone supplementation is not established to prevent miscarriage for most people. Recurrent losses are worth reviewing with a clinician who can look for a range of causes.

When low progesterone signs deserve review

  • Periods that stop for three months or more, or arrive fewer than eight times a year, are a reason to seek clinician review.
  • Heavy bleeding that soaks a pad or tampon hourly, or spotting between periods, is a reason to seek clinician review.
  • Trying to conceive for 12 months without success, or 6 months if over 35, is a reason to seek clinician review.
  • Any bleeding after menopause is a reason to seek prompt clinician review.
